Article summary

Richard Stallman has revealed that he has cancer, specifically follicular lymphoma, which is slow-growing and manageable. He will likely live many more years, but needs to be careful not to catch Covid-19. Stallman's condition was disclosed in a video talk at the GNU 40 Hacker Meeting. The type of cancer he has can be managed well and has a high survival rate with modern medicine.
